Subject: Key cabinet for pool cars — new location

Hi all,

The pool-car key cabinet has been moved from the post room to the alcove behind the front desk at Wrenfield Court. Keys must be signed out in the blue ledger and returned by 18:00. Fuel cards stay inside each key fob pouch. The cabinet now has a keypad lock instead of the padlock. The code is below:

turnstile pass: bdg-YEOZLM-79341408

09:10 — Monthly partition job on Lintfall's metrics store failed to create the November partition. Writes landed in the default partition; plugin queries scoped by month returned empty sets. Plugin authors: always handle empty result sets rather than assuming partition presence. Partition created manually at 09:34; backfill moved misrouted rows by 10:02. Verified against the build referenced below.

session token of fawep-tageg = htk4_82d8

Welcome aboard at Corvalen Labs! Quick thing before your first week gets busy: fire drills happen roughly monthly, and we do a roll call at the Petterly Yard muster point. Your name gets ticked off against the badge register, so always carry your pass. Head to the yard, find the floor warden, and show them the badge code below.

door code, tajof-kageg: bdg-QVDCE-3

Migration Step 7 — Regenerate the static-analysis baseline. Legacy baseline for Lintrose is invalid after the package rename; do not ship with it. Delete the old baseline file, run the analyzer in record mode, and commit the regenerated output before tagging the release. CI will fail otherwise. The analyzer must run with the exact settings used by the pipeline, which are listed here.

service settings:
[beldor]
port = 11211
team = novvan
host = beldor.zemvarforge.corp
region = south-2
access_code = ac_8f059f
timeout_ms = 1500